Output 30adbbe6f8ee366d609d08b0571a16b1f9875f2b7fe93fb934be0d0a2c2bdf03:2

value
1000229
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6fa2c609a57094467842ff0a73187275f3336a78 OP_EQUAL
address
3BsHvYVpfNgQJ9Puhi4RThzz8tBoSvT5B9
transaction
30adbbe6f8ee366d609d08b0571a16b1f9875f2b7fe93fb934be0d0a2c2bdf03
confirmations
269072
spent
true